XOM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2025 in Review

4,204 of the 7,596 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in ExxonMobil (XOM) for Q2 2025, worth a combined $305B — down 9.3% from $336B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 165 funds opened new XOM positions and 162 closed out — a net gain of 3 holders — while 1,838 added to existing stakes and 1,765 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$490M. The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Associates, cutting an estimated $1.2B.
